摘要
较为全面地综述了国内外在电力系统频率概念及其测量技术方面的研究成果。以观测模型为依据,探讨了各种电力系统频率概念的异同;针对频率测量的目的,提出测量的基本要求;以测频主算法的数值特征为线索对历史上各种测量算法进行了系统的分类与评述;讨论了测量的硬件实现及其测试;最后对电力系统频率测量的发展趋势提出看法。
The recent achievements in the field of power system frequency measurement are summarisedin this paper. Firstly, the various definitions of power system frequency are described on the basisof signal observation model. Secondly, some basis requirements of frequency measurement are put forwardin the light of application purpose. Then comes the classification and assessment of the multifarious frequency estimation algorithms. The hardware realization and test are also touched on. In conclusion,the trend of power system frequency measurement is naturally educed.
